Flue gas desulphurisation project in Romania
The Rovinari power plant in Romania has decided to install modern flue gas desulphurisation at four of its units.
Vattenfall Power Consultant, International Division, is helping the Rovinari plant to achieve low emission levels in accordance with EU regulations.
Reducing emissions
The desulphurisation system will reduce emissions drastically and result in waste products that can actually be used. The project includes planning and building facilities for handling end products and waste, for example plaster that can be used as building material. Vattenfall Power Consultant has been involved in the project since 2005. The work has included pre-studies and feasibility studies, assessment of environmental impact, financial analysis, staff training and project planning. We will also perform tender evaluation, negotiate and finalise contract according to international policies and rules.
Achieving environmental goals
The Rovinari plant is one of the major power plants in Romania. The plant is fired by lignite with support of natural gas and also with heavy fuel oil as start fuel. The new flue gas desulphurisation plants that will help Rovinari fulfil emission regulations within the EU will be completely ready in 2013.
